The problem

Africa is at the forefront of climate change impacts, despite only contributing to less than 4% of global GHG emissions, Africa is facing rising temperatures, erratic weather patterns, and dwindling resources that threaten livelihoods and ecosystems. The effects are disproportionately felt by women and youth, who often bear the brunt of climate-related challenges while being key agents of change in their communities.

Supporting African climate

We are building bespoke innovation programmes for startups and corporates that are solving global challenges. The inaugural venture studio programme in Africa is in collaboration with Autodesk Foundation and Sahara Impact ventures, is designed to enable ambitious local founders with capital, dedicated support from a team of international and local operators, and access to a state of the art hardware facility and specialist Autodesk tools.
